Iron Mountain Kingsford, Mi vs Syktyvkar Climate & Distance Between

Russia flag
  • The distance between Iron Mountain Kingsford, Mi, Usa and Syktyvkar, Russia is approximately 7,488 km or 4,653 mi.
  • To reach Iron Mountain Kingsford, Mi in this distance one would set out from Syktyvkar bearing 330.3°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Iron Mountain Kingsford, Mi bearing 199.8° or SSW .
  • Iron Mountain Kingsford, Mi has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Syktyvkar has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
  • Iron Mountain Kingsford, Mi is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Syktyvkar is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
  • The average temperature is 4.6 °C (8.3°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 3 °C (5.4°F) less in Iron Mountain Kingsford, Mi.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 183.9 mm (7.2 in) more which is equivalent to 183.9 l/m² (4.51 US gal/ft²) or 1,839,000 l/ha (196,601 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.6° higher in Iron Mountain Kingsford, Mi than in Syktyvkar.
